Fashion Clearance!


It’s getting into the middle of summer, and for the fashionistas and Bratz game fans out there, it means only one thing – fashion clearance season!

There are two times a year that stores go wild trying to clear out merchandise. The first is right after Christmas. If you were to visit a store in January or February, you’d find the shelves covered with bargain items. This is the time after the Christmas rush but before the spring and summer clothes arrive. The other time for excellent bargains on fashion is when stores are gearing up for “Back to School.”

It’s much too soon to think about heading back to school, but stores have to. They must move out all the summer clothes and anything left from previous seasons to start fresh with new items for the fall. And of course, that means everything goes on sale in a big way.

Take yourself to your favorite store and bring along Mom and her credit cards. Stockpile as many basics as you can while they are on a super discount – jeans, t-shirts, and shorts are pretty generic, plus you can wear them year after year if you’re done growing. The trendy items you’ll want to pick through carefully. If an item is on sale that is still very popular right this minute, go ahead and snatch it up. You can wear it the rest of the summer. But if it’s already on the way out, don’t bother with it, even if it’s on a great sale – you’ll never wear it anyway.
